Why Are EV Prices Declining So Rapidly?

Falling Prices in EVs Are Opening Up the Market for More Buyers

The most substantial factor in the diminishing cost of electric cars is the continuous reduction in battery costs.

Lithium-ion battery packs, which represent a large portion of an EV’s manufacturing expense, are getting cheaper to produce every year.

This is a direct result of manufacturing optimization and technological advancements.

Another critical element is the sheer scale of production.

As more major automotive companies commit to electrification, they invest heavily in dedicated EV platforms and giga-factories.

This mass production yields substantial economies of scale, making each unit less expensive to produce.

What Is the Impact of Falling Battery Costs on EV Sticker Prices?

The cost of a lithium-ion battery cell pack has seen a dramatic decrease over the past decade.

A 2024 analysis by BloombergNEF revealed that the average battery pack price had fallen significantly below $150 per kWh.

This statistic is crucial because the industry widely considers the $100/kWh mark to be the point of full price parity with internal combustion engine (ICE) vehicles, and the industry is quickly moving toward it.

This continuous decline directly translates into lower vehicle manufacturing costs, which are then passed on to the consumer.

Manufacturers are now utilizing this advantage to produce electric vehicles that are price-competitive with their gasoline counterparts, even for mid-range models.

1. Will used EV prices also fall significantly?

Yes. As new EV prices drop and the sheer volume of electric cars on the road increases, the used EV market is becoming more robust and competitive.

Depreciation rates are normalizing, meaning used models will become increasingly attractive and affordable alternatives for many buyers.

2. How do battery recycling improvements affect cost?

Improvements in battery recycling and ‘second-life’ applications (using older EV batteries for static grid storage) are contributing to lower costs.

Extracting valuable materials like lithium and cobalt from spent batteries reduces the need for new raw material mining, leading to lower overall input costs for new battery packs over time.

3. Is the charging network keeping up with this growth in affordability?

While charging infrastructure development faces regional challenges, significant private and public investment is accelerating its deployment.

The focus is shifting from simply having chargers to having reliable, fast-charging networks in key corridors and urban centers to support the rapidly growing number of new, affordable EVs.
